I feel this one is more challenging than I/II already just due to enemies not flinching when hit if they're higher level than you (?). Previous games skeletons can certainly start out one shotting you, but if you timed your approach well with an attack, their own attack would be interrupted and you can take them down pretty easily. Worked for basically anything, but not anymore. In this one, skeletons ripped me apart and when I tried my usual crap on them, they weren't phased at all lol. Had to actually put effort into DODGING of all things. Then I gained a level and some strength while in the Barracks and THEN they start flinching when hit (but then I ran into a new skeleton with a broadsword who promptly told me to go fuck myself). I dig the change.

Flame rod is the best weapon for 3/4 of the game once you get it. It's worth selling some stuff you're not using so you can buy it, and you can get it very early. There's a Capricorn sword you can get in the barracks if you got enough silvera's keys to reach it (you need 5), and it sells for a boatload of gold, but it weighs too much to be useful, so that's a top candidate to sell along with some dragon crystals so you can buy that flame rod.
